Consider the following reaction: `2NO_(2)(g) rarr 2NO(g)+ O_(2)(g)` In the figure below, identify the curves `X,Y,` and `Z` associated with the three species in the reaction A. `X = NO, Y = O_(2), Z = NO_(2)`B. `X = O_(2), Y = NO, Z = NO_(2)`C. `X = NO_(3), Y = NO, Z = O_(2)`D. `X = O_(2), Y = NO_(2), Z = NO` |
|
Answer» Correct Answer - A `r = - ( 1)/(2)(d[NO_(2)])/(dt) = + 1/2(d[NO])/(dt) = + (d[O_(2)])/(dt)` `:. NO_(2)` is reactant so ` (Z)` rate of dis appearance of ` NO_(2)` = rate of formation of `NO` So NO is (X) |
